Abstract

This study aims to calculate the large acceptance of palm sugar business during the Covid-19 Pandemic. Calculating the contribution of palm sugar business income to the acceptance of craftsmen's families during the Covid-19 pandemic.the research was conducted using purposive sampling method as a consideration material, namely in 2020 the amount of palm sugar production in Selupu Rejang Subdistrict reached 5,441.68 Tons with a palm plant area of 2,280 ha.The analysis tools used are income analysis of palm sugar processing business and analysis of business income contribution.The results showed that during the Covid-19 pandemic the average acceptance of palm sugar business in Selupu Rejang subdistrict was an average of Rp.2,019,501/month average production cost was Rp.1,020,602.50/mo. So it is known that the average income of palm sugar craftsmen is Rp.982.357.50/mo. The contribution of palm sugar income during the Covid-19 pandemic is 5.54% so it can be concluded that the palm cave processing business is a side business and the largest contribution of income obtained from other businesses.

Abstract

Research on Strategy Development of Rejang Lebong Agribusiness Sub Terminal, aims to analyze internal and external factors of Agribusiness Sub Terminal in Rejang Lebong Regency in order to keep growing and formulate alternative strategies for Agribusiness Sub Terminal development in Rejang Lebong Regency. This research was conducted in March 2022 in Simpang Nangka Village, Selupu Rejang District, Rejang Lebong Regency. The data analysis method used in this research is strategy formulation analysis consisting of internal and external factor analysis, internal external matrix analysis, Strength, Weakness, Opportunity, And Threat (SWOT) analysis, and analytic hierarchy process (AHP). The results of this study indicate that the internal factors consisting of strengths and weaknesses that have the highest value are relatively large agricultural/plantation lands. External factors consisting of opportunities and threats that have the highest score are the availability of superior and potential commodities (vegetables, fruit, coffee, grain/rice, and corn) which are very large both nationally, regionally and internationally. This can be strengthened by the AHP decision-making method where the level of the factor that becomes the main priority in achieving the strategic focus of developing the Rejang Lebong agribusiness sub-terminal is the HR factor.
